Prologue
"A Place in the Universe"
(a vig by Oldjedinurse)

Han watched his young son concentrate over a new drawing. Another meticulous, precise starship design from the small, skilled hands of Nick Solo.

It never failed to amaze Han that an eight-year-old boy could fully comprehend the mechanics of the Falcon, or a stealth-X, or even a Star Destroyer, and use that understanding to invent even better ships. Nick’s schematics were as good as the best Intel had to offer. Han shook his head absently as he peered over his son’s shoulder.

“Great ship, kid!” Han ruffled Nick’s curly hair. The boy scowled and flinched, drawing quickly away from his dad. Han was used to it. He moved to stand at the transparisteel window, staring out at the bustling traffic of a New Coruscant afternoon.

Six months after the Yuuzhan Vong war ended, he and Leia had been stunned to discover that she was pregnant again. They knew it was possible, of course, but had believed that their parenting days were limited to offering comfort and advice. The crazy thing was that Jaina was pregnant at the same time. He became a grandfather and a fourth-time father in the same week.

Han’s granddaughter, Anna, was born just a few days before Nick. She was beautiful and perfect, with brilliant green eyes like her father and chestnut hair just like her mom’s. Everyone had barely met her when Nick joined them, a handsome little guy who looked just like Han.

The family was happier than ever.

The kids were not quite a year old when they really began to notice the differences.

Nick didn’t smile. He didn’t make a lot of sounds or try to imitate people around him. He was slow to walk and usually wouldn’t play with Anna. He preferred to sit by himself, humming softly and running his hands back and forth over the soft carpet.

It wasn’t long before they were told the truth. Nick had a form of autism.

The Solo’s took Nick to every expert they could find. They tried every type of therapy available. Their son did not respond to any of it.

Han watched a new ZX-778 airspeeder maneuver deftly through the traffic lanes. There goes your first design, Nick, he thought proudly. To think that his boy invented that new drive system before his eighth life day.

Nick didn’t have a vocabulary. He didn’t speak. He hummed the same melody over and over again, or made no sound at all. It was eerie, but Han and Leia were used to it now. They knew he hated to be touched, but it pained them terribly not to hug him. Bedtime, bathtime, dressing and undressing Nick were exhausting exercises they performed every day. Their son always became aggressive and they all had bruises to prove it.

But the Solo’s had long since decided that they would care for him themselves. He was their son, and they would help him find his place in the universe.

Their happiest hours were spent on the Falcon. Nick could locate and fix mechanical problems faster than the onboard diagnostic computer. Chewie would have been so proud of you, Han smiled to himself. Nick was calm there. At peace with a world he somehow understood – the wiring, the connectors, the switches and valves. He actually seemed happy crammed into the confining spaces under the deckplates. Best of all, everything he touched stayed fixed.

Leia saw Nick hard at work, hunched over the small table in the living room. Not wanting to disturb him she went to her husband and stretched her arms around his waist. Resting her cheek on his back, she listened for a moment to the rhythm of his breathing and the strength of his heartbeat.

Han’s hands closed over Leia’s. “I love you, nerfherder,” she said. “How did you and Nick get along today?”

“Great, Princess.” Han turned around. “We had a great day.” Leia saw the love in his eyes as he glanced over at Nick.

“I think he’s got another starfighter design on his mind. Intel will be happy about that.” Han looked back to his wife and smiled in that cocky Solo style she adored. His voice was full of pride.

“That’s my boy!”



The Mechanical Dreams of Nick Solo
(a full length fic by Vongchild)

Chapter One

From his hiding place in the secret compartment, Nick Solo could hear the rhythmic hum of the hyperdrive and the deep bass tones of the engines. He liked the way the tones combined, always meeting at the same time, on the same beat, a constant song. Curling his fingers around the hydrospanner and tapping a tattoo on the handle of the small tool, Nick remembered why he was in the compartment in the first place.

When a mechanical object worked right, it would sing. But if there was an irregularity anywhere, its song would be off. He'd heard the foul bleating of a bad circuit and followed it to the access panel beneath the secret compartment. Once in the smuggling compartments, you could hear the hyperdrives and the engines so much better, and he'd gotten lost in the melody. Now he was back, and fully dedicated to the task at hand.

Nick liked circuits. Circuits were orderly - they followed rules and patterns. Everything mechanical had a set order to it. Even 'droids had some pattern to their actions. After all, they were just circuits and AI chips. And those followed rules and patterns. Machines were so much easier than people. People were loud and unpredictable, their responses wild and erratic. People didn't follow the rules like machines did. Each person had a different rhythm that was subject to change.

But machines didn't change their rhythms, Nick thought, re-securing the wire that had come loose. Machines were kind and easy to understand. If you listened, it was easy to tell what they were saying.

The problem with people was that people didn't listen.

But machines did. Machines always did what they were told, no matter how trivial the action was. They wouldn't skip a crucial step or twist the outcome. Machines listened... and they obeyed. Which was why Nick liked machines more than people. You couldn’t control people, or make sense of their actions, but you could control machines.

The hum of the hyperdrives began to ebb and the engines grew louder. Far off, beyond the ship, Nick heard the loud, raucous noise of New Coruscant. And closer, there were footfalls over his head. Trying to block the horrid noise of the city out, he slipped the lid of the compartment up and poked his head up into the corridor. His nose was less than three inches from the toes of his father’s boots, and he flinched back.

“There you are, kid,” Han Solo said. Nick didn’t look up. His only response was to climb out of the compartment and close the lid again. “What did you find to fix?” Nick didn’t answer, but that was ok, because Han didn’t expect him to. “We’ll be on New Coruscant in half an hour.”

Good, thought Nick silently, and then looking down at the hydrospanner, I have to put this away. It’s supposed to be where it belongs He turned and started off, somewhat awkwardly on ten-year-old legs that had grown an inch in the last year when he had least expected it, humming the same tune he always had. It went C, G, A, G, B-flat, repeat. As he hummed it, he subconsciously began tapping along with the beat on the handle of the hydrospanner.

Han regarded his son for a moment before turning and walking in the opposite direction.

Nick listened to the music that every bit of mechanical thing in the universe made, and decided that something somewhere was seriously out of tune.

There is a shining, blue speeder, zooming through the New Coruscant traffic with effortless grace and sparkling in the midday light. Every curve is calculated and precise, complemented by the vehicle’s sleek aerodynamics and all new drive systems. Its fuel efficiency is like never before.

The driver, a rich diplomat, does not know that his prize speeder was dreamed up by a ten-year-old boy.
